After 27 years, this agit-prop group is still most widely know
for the song "Tubthumping," their anthem in praise of
working-class resilience. But far from one-hit-wonders, Chumbawamba's
impressive catalog is as daring as it is diverse, exploring the
realms of punk, electronic pop, world, choral music, and folk. Their
newest album stands at the intersection of quirky British pop and
pastoral acoustic music, adorned with their usual brand of razor-sharp
lyrics. (Chris at CDBaby)
